DoubleMagnum Likes this wine: 91 points
September 1, 2014 - Last bottle is best. More reminiscent of the first one. Nose is more potent with dark fruits and rose petals. It's got that winery smell that only comes from time. Texture is silky, acid is medium, finish is dry and shorter than desired. Good bottle.

leloupedevin Likes this wine: 90 points
May 22, 2014 - Still has bright acidity. Well integrated, but needs food. This could sit in the bottle for while longer. Has an aroma of old wood that blows off.

DoubleMagnum Likes this wine: 90 points
November 2, 2013 - Better than I expected after reading the notes here. Mature aromas of fall, leather, tobacco and wet soil. With a slight funk on the nose that strangely is appealing. Tannins are light and rounded, silky texture. Acid in check. Good balance. Finish under performs but still a very good effort in my opinion.
